“We had spectacular annual growth. In 2008, the number of patients doubled compared to 2007,” Med-as General Manager, Simona Ateia, said.
The company plans to open a new clinic in the city of Pitesti this June, expand its Med-as Professional clinic in Bucharest, and finalize a new clinic, also in Bucharest.
Unlike many players in the health industry, which are betting on corporate clients or paid services, Med-as is focusing on developing services paid by the National Health Insurance House (CNAS) for patients. “Everyone is fighting for the luxury client segment, I am interested in the mass segment,” Ateia said.
